The first challenge was that I couldn't invite my current dance team to appear in my music video. Most of them are high school students and are currently in a period of intense study, with important exams coming up. I had thought of this possibility earlier, so I planned to reach out to outside dance teams as an alternative.

However, over the past four days, I reached out and sent invitation emails to 20 crews across Ho Chi Minh City. Unfortunately, a majority of them refused to participate in my personal project due to various factors, such as scheduling conflicts and a limited budget for a student-led project. I attempted to communicate and negotiate with them through various social media platforms, but they still expressed their unwillingness to join. This becomes a significant concern since my music video relies heavily on large-scale performances.

When the situation began to move in an unfavorable direction, I decided to develop this contingency plan while continuing to wait for responses from the remaining teams

In this plan, I maintain the original style of MV, which is conceptual and performance-based, but I reduce the scale of participation. Instead of hiring a crew of 15 people (including the main actors), it is reduced to only two actors. As a result, the narrative will undergo changes to fit this smaller scope.
